We’ve been ranked the number one university in Europe by international students in the EduOpinions 2026 International Student Ranking.
The ranking is based on reviews from real international students who shared their experiences of studying and living in Brighton.

Brighton-trained artist, Linh Luong, has won an international award for transforming how people with visual impairment experience theatre in his native Vietnam.
British-Nigerian director, Akinola Davies Jr, won the BAFTA for Outstanding Debut for his first feature film – My Father’s Shadow, following global acclaim.
Abdulmalik Alshamari, an international student from the Middle East, has won a global prize for his AI tool that predicts sports injuries and could transform how sports clubs manage player health.
